Clinical effect of Wenyang huashi zhuyu decoction for treating the chronic pelvic pain of the cold and damp stasis type of patients caused by the sequelae of their pelvic inflammatory disease |

Abstract To investigate the clinical efficacy and safety of Wenyang huashi zhuyu decoction for treating the chronic pelvic pain (CPP) of the cold and damp stasis type of patients caused by the sequelae of pelvic inflammatory disease (SPID). Methods: 64 patients with the cold and damp stasis type CPP caused by SPID were divided into two groups (32 patients in each group) randomly. The patients in the observation group were treated with Wenyang huashi zhuyu decoction, while the patients in the control group were treated with Guizhi poria capsule. The scores of visual analogue scale (VAS) and the traditional Chinese medicine (TCM) syndrome, and the change of the pelvic sign score of the patients after treatment were compared between the two groups. Results: The total effective rate (96.9%) of the patients in the observation group in 12 weeks after treatment was significantly higher than that (75.0%) of the patients in the control group (χ2=16.74, P<0.05). The scores of VAS, TCM syndrome and pelvic signs of the patients in the two groups at each time point after treatment had decreased significantly, and the decrease degree of the VAS score at each time point (1.46±1.62 points, 2.50±1.62 points and 3.34±1.80 points) of the patients in the observation group were significantly more than those (0.65±0.65 points, 1.31±0.86 points and 1.68±1.02 points) of the patients in the control group. At the same time, the improvement of the scores of TCM syndromes and pelvic signs of the patients in the observation group were significantly better than those of the patients in the control group (P<0.05). Conclusion: The Wenyang huashi zhuyu decoction for treating the cold and damp stasis type CPP of the patients caused by SPID has the definite clinical efficacy, which can alleviate the pain symptoms and pelvic signs of the patients, and with good safety.
